#df1b65 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#df1b65 is composed of 87.5% red, 10.6% green and 39.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 87.9% magenta, 54.7% yellow and 12.5% black. It has a hue angle of 337.3 degrees, a saturation of 78.4% and a lightness of 49%. #df1b65 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ff36ca with #bf0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3366.

Shades and Tints of #df1b65

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0d0206 is the darkest color, while #fefbfc is the lightest one.

Tones of #df1b65

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7f7b7d is the less saturated color, while #f20860 is the most saturated one.
